Abstract :
In the above paper Chang and Kuo show that the convergence of parallel narrowband active noise control systems is limited by the interaction between the multiple narrowband adaptive filters. To overcome this problem they propose a new algorithm that provides separate error signals to each of the narrowband adaptive filters, generated by filtering the error signal using bandpass filters tuned to the control frequency of each of the adaptive filters. Although these bandpass filters do not introduce an additional phase shift at the control frequency they do introduce an additional group delay into the secondary path. It is shown in this correspondence that although introducing these bandpass filters allows an increase in the step size it may also limit the convergence speed compared to the conventional algorithm.
